■Business Overview

c) KPIs

Engineers are necessary in order to respond to orders received by Baltes Holdings <4442>, and the “number of engineers” is an important factor for the company's business. The number of engineers at the company is equal to the production capacity of manufacturers, and increasing the number of engineers with certain knowledge and knowledge increases the company's production capacity, leading to an increase in sales as a result. Furthermore, in addition to regular employees and contract employees, engineers from companies called business partners are also included among engineers. The number of operating engineers at the end of the 2024/3 fiscal year was 1,222, and the breakdown was 695 full-time employees (composition ratio 56.9%), 112 contract employees (same 9.2%), and 415 business partners (same 34.0%), and the total number of engineers has also increased steadily in the last 5 years.

The second important factor is “sales per engineer.” The company defines this figure as “unit price (monthly),” and it is “sales of the software testing service business ÷ number of engineers.” Although the 2020/3 fiscal year declined due to the spread of the novel coronavirus infection (hereinafter, COVID-19), it has steadily risen thereafter, and the unit price for the 2024/3 fiscal year was 765,000 yen.

The third element is “number of projects.” Most of the company's operations are “quasi-delegation agreements,” and there are few “contract agreements” that risk turning into unprofitable projects. Basically, it is a contract for each project, but development projects and development issues come up one after another, and it often leads to continuation contracts due to requests from customers when renewing systems that have been ordered once, etc., so it can also be said that this is a considerable barrier to entry. Order amounts vary depending on the project, and range from several million yen to tens of millions of yen, but if the project continues, sales to the customer may be in units of hundreds of millions of yen as a result. Since the cumulative sales volume of each of these projects accounts for the majority of segment sales, it can be said that “number of projects” is one of the KPIs in the company's performance. The number of projects (software tests) for the 2024/3 fiscal year was 3,384, and it has been steadily expanding over the last 5 years.

d) Reasons to outsource the testing process

The first reason why customers request (order) software tests from external companies such as the company is that general system engineers do not receive systematic training on testing and are not test professionals, so efficiency is poor. In particular, for subcontracted small-scale SIers, engineers who carried out development tend to perform tests. However, it is generally said that it is difficult to perform objective tests for programs created by oneself. This is similar to the fact that magazine reporters, etc., often overlook things when they proofread and edit articles they write themselves. Furthermore, there are few developers who know systematic and comprehensive test methods, and since developers do not like the test work itself, when developers perform the test process, it often leads to prolonged test processes and a decrease in quality (launch without bugs discovered) as a result. In order to resolve these issues, orders to external companies have progressed in recent years.

The second reason is the current shortage of engineers in the domestic IT industry. The domestic IT market is expected to continue to expand in the future due to DX measures, etc., but on the other hand, it is also true that there is a shortage of engineers, and there are many situations where it is difficult to receive orders due to lack of personnel at many SIers. Under such circumstances, if test processes exceeding approximately 40% of the entire development process can be outsourced, new development projects can be ordered with free resources. Also, since productivity is improved by optimizing human resources in addition to shortening processes and ensuring quality, it is also true that the number of major SIers and users that outsource test processes is increasing.

The third reason is an increase in the burden on user companies due to the promotion of DX. When users outsource the redevelopment of their own systems or the introduction of new package systems to SIers or package vendors, it is necessary to carry out “acceptance tests” on the user side. In response to this “acceptance test,” users need to perform it appropriately with few IT human resources owned by the company, and as DX investment has become active in recent years, it has become an extremely large burden on users. In order to reduce this burden, there are an increasing number of cases where user companies outsource the “acceptance test” process and retrospectively comprehensive test support and quality control to test specialists as third party organizations.

From this current situation, it can be said that there is a high possibility that outsourcing of software tests will increase further in the future.

(2) Web/mobile application development service business (12.1% same)

Baltes Mobile Technology Co., Ltd., a consolidated subsidiary, provides web application/mobile application development and security diagnosis (vulnerability diagnosis) services. In web application/mobile application development, everything from planning to requirement definition, development, design, release, and operation can be provided in one stop. Furthermore, improving software quality is a group management policy, and software development services with secure coding through software testing by the company and security service team education are provided. The security diagnosis service provides safety investigations. The diagnostic know-how of skilled engineers has been programmed, and potential vulnerabilities can be discovered.

In addition, RSR Co., Ltd., a consolidated subsidiary, develops computer software, contracts development of systems, dispatches development personnel, etc. Furthermore, from the 2024/3 fiscal year, Shinpho, which performs software development, system maintenance, and package development, and Fairness Consulting, which mainly provides SAP solutions, have joined this segment.

(3) Offshore service business (0.3% same period)

VALTES Advanced Technology, Inc., a consolidated subsidiary that mainly develops business in the Philippines, provides software testing services and software development services to customers operating manufacturing companies and software vendors by sharing know-how with group companies. Against the backdrop of the local cheap and abundant labor force, local engineers who have taken the company's educational content provide services to Japanese companies and Japanese companies based in the Philippines using the company as a point of contact.

(4) M&A and transition to a holding company

The company is also actively carrying out M&A, and made Mint a subsidiary in 2022/4, Shinpho in 2024/4, and Fairness Consulting in November of the same year. Since the number of subsidiaries has increased in this way, the company transitioned to a “holding company system” from 2023/10, and currently 7 companies are developing businesses. The purposes of the transition include 1) strengthening businesses that provide value for improving software quality, 2) strengthening group governance, and 3) developing management human resources.
